Not sure if your dog’s behavior is just mischief or a sign of stress? Anxiety from separation, noise, or routine changes can lead to destructive habits or barking. Providing enrichment toys, scent work, calming supplements, or professional behavior therapy can make a difference. Want to understand your pup better and support their well-being? Some cat breeds are more prone to hidden ear issues than others. Cats with folded ears, long hair, or large open ears – such as Scottish Folds, Persians, or Siamese – are more susceptible to moisture and debris buildup, which leads to infections. Check their ears weekly for good measure and look for redness, discharge, or excess wax. Not sure if your cat is experiencing ear issues? Did you know your dog’s digestive health can impact their mood and behavior? The gut isn’t just for digestion; it’s packed with neurons that constantly communicate with the brain. A disrupted microbiome can lead to anxiety, reactivity, and even depression. Adding probiotics and avoiding sudden diet changes as well as reducing stress can support a healthy gut and a happier pup! Cats are skilled at hiding their illnesses, so it's important to recognize signs that require immediate attention. If your cat is having trouble breathing, suddenly becomes very weak or unresponsive, is bleeding, has a seizure, or may have ingested something toxic, these are emergencies that need prompt care. Struggling with your dog’s tummy woes? Plain canned pumpkin (not pie filling) is a natural remedy to help soothe digestion. Its fiber can ease diarrhea and constipation effectively. Just a spoonful for small dogs or more for larger breeds may provide relief. Always consult your vet before introducing new remedies. Have questions? Contact us at (309) 698-8680.

Too many baths can strip your dog’s skin of natural oils, leading to dryness and irritation. Short-haired breeds tend to stay cleaner for longer, while long-haired or double-coated dogs may require more regular grooming and occasional baths to prevent matting and unpleasant odors. Always use pet-safe shampoo. Call us at (309) 698-8680 with specific questions!

Cats need regular checkups to stay happy and healthy. We recommend that adult cats have a wellness exam at least once a year. Senior cats or those with health issues may need to visit more frequently to catch problems early. Regular visits help keep them feeling their best and can identify health concerns before they become serious.

Cracked paw pads might look just like dry skin, but they can signal something deeper, especially if they split, bleed, or make walking painful. Dehydration, allergies, salt from winter roads, or nutritional imbalances are all potential causes. Hydrating balms can help, but chronic cracks need our attention.
